How much do cdla delivery driver j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 9, 2026, the average hourly pay for cdla delivery driver in the United States is $37.80,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$24.04 and $41.35 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a CDLA Delivery Driver, and why are they important?

To thrive as a CDLA Delivery Driver, you need a valid Class A Commercial Driver’s License, strong knowledge of DOT regulations, and safe driving skills. Familiarity with GPS navigation systems, electronic logging devices (ELDs), and basic vehicle maintenance tools is typically required. Excellent time management, reliability, and customer service skills help drivers stand out in delivering goods efficiently and interacting with clients. These qualifications ensure timely, safe deliveries and compliance with transportation laws, which are crucial for operational success and customer satisfaction.

What are CDL A Delivery Drivers?

CDL A Delivery Drivers are professional truck drivers who hold a Class A Commercial Driver’s License (CDL). They are responsible for transporting goods, typically over long distances, using large vehicles such as tractor-trailers or semi-trucks. Their duties include loading and unloading cargo, ensuring timely and safe delivery, following all traffic laws and regulations, and maintaining accurate records of their deliveries. CDL A Delivery Drivers often work for logistics companies, retailers, or manufacturers to deliver products to warehouses, stores, or customers.

What are some common challenges CDL-A Delivery Drivers face on the job, and how can they be managed?

CDL-A Delivery Drivers often encounter challenges such as navigating traffic congestion, meeting tight delivery schedules, and adhering to strict safety regulations. Managing these challenges involves proactive route planning, effective time management, and maintaining open communication with dispatchers and customers. Many drivers also rely on in-cab technology and GPS systems to optimize their routes and reduce delays. Building experience and staying updated on industry best practices can further help drivers handle these demands successfully.

Job description

Position Summary 

Delivery Drivers are responsible for safely delivering our food products from the warehouse or cross-docks to our clients via scheduled routes. Drivers are responsible for operating commercial vehicles (combination or straight trucks) and ensuring that our customers receive their deliveries in a safe and timely manner, loading and unloading products, and collecting payment when necessary. This position requires providing outstanding professional and customer service when communicating and interacting not only with our team but also with our customers and clients. 

Essential Duties and Responsibilities include the following. Other duties may be assigned. 

  • Must maintain an active Class A CDL 
  • Follow all federal, state, and local Department of Transportation (DOT) traffic laws, safety protocols, and hours-of-service regulations.  
  • Inspection & Maintenance: Perform daily pre-trip, in-route, and post-trip truck inspections per FMCSA/DOT regulations to ensure vehicles are safe, properly fueled, and in good working order. 
  • Accurately maintain electronic logs (ELD) or paper logs if there is an ELD malfunction. 
  • Participate in required drug/alcohol testing per FMCSA guidelines. 
  • Safe Operation and Navigation: Safely drive commercial vehicles in various weather and traffic conditions, adhere to traffic laws, and use the route planning application. 
  • Make sure the load is properly secured. 
  • Deliver products to the correct address, ensuring items are in excellent condition. Unload products from the truck and deliver inside customers’ location using delivery tools provided (electric or manual pallet jacks, and hand carts.  Locations may not have loading docks, and products will need to be taken inside manually. 
  • Interact with coordinators, sales, and customers in a professional manner and with warehouse staff to ensure on-time delivery and resolve issues. 
  • Assist with ad hoc duties such as dropping/picking up trucks from Penske and/or other vendors. 
  • Routes may involve long hours, overnight travel, and early mornings. Most days are home daily. Must be available to work on weekends and overnight when scheduled. Hours of operation vary. 
  • Obtain client/customer signatures and/or payment when needed.  
  • Follow the process and receive payments from customers when applicable.  The route leader is responsible for all payments received and is responsible for making sure those funds are returned to the warehouse/cross-dock. 
  • Cross-departmental collaboration to improve communication and business performance. 
  • Comfortable, steel-toe or composite closed-toe shoes are required. 
  • Must be able to meet predictable attendance and punctuality expectations and physical demands of the position, complying with Ethnix Group’s policies and performance expectations. 
  • Bring any items not delivered back to the warehouse/cross-dock.
